Hyte is n’t the name you suppose of when it comes to peripherals — in fact , this is its first peripheral ever . The companyknown for PC casesis expanding its horizons with the Keeb , and it seems focussed on bring the same unique design that we ’ve view with its personal computer cases over the past few eld to other components .

The elephant in the room for the Keeb is the polycarbonate scale . The Crystal house of cards , as it ’s called , domiciliate an array of RGB LEDs that wrap your keyboard in brightness level , not only around the keycaps , but also around the bottom of the keyboard . you could customize these LEDs through Hyte Nexus as well .

It ’s one of the most unique looks you could find on a keyboard . The case is vaporous , so you’re able to see through it when the light-emitting diode are off . What was shocking was how well the RGB fill up out the keyboard . It fades toward the edge , but it still await like the key are float on a bed of RGB light .

It ’s a stunning keyboard visually , that ’s for sure , but Hyte is backing up the face with some enthusiast flourishes . This is a gasket - ride keyboard , standardised to what we ’ve view from theHyperX Alloy RiseandAsus ROG Azoth . This provide a piffling routine of give when you ’re typing , locate the plate where you enclose fundamental switches between gaskets .

It sound and feel excellent . No doubt there ’s elbow room for customization here — Hyte manoeuvre out a set of screw on the bottom to reserve you to take the keyboard aside — but the feel out of the boxful is keen . It ’s that lowthonkthat you have a bun in the oven out of a high - closing keyboard , devoid of the nasty pinging or clickiness you find on gaudy gambling keyboards .

Outside of the gasket mount , Hyte includes hot - swap support for your primal electric switch . The preinstalled switches are still substantial , however . They ’re Hyte ’s own Fluffy Lavender switches , which are analogue switches with an actuation personnel of 40 g . Think a Cherry MX Red . The big deal here is that Hyte lubricates them with Krytox 205G0 — the gilt standard for enthusiast keyboards .

It ’s far more than just replacement and a mount that helps Hyte achieve that dandy sound . Inside the board , there are four layers of sound moistening . These run on both sides of the PCB , at the top plate , and on the bottom of the shell , avail keep the audio thick and satisfying . On top of that , Hyte is using Durock V2 stabilizers , also lubricated with Krytox 205G0 , so distinguish like the place taproom do n’t wobble .

Hyte could ’ve block there , but there ’s more . The consecrated media keys use a tactile shift and have a unique feel . They ’re on a hinge , so you know when you ’re urge on a media key versus the other keys . There ’s also a enceinte media roller near these key that you may use for volume ascendency , LED brightness , and so much more . Hyte tells me the bike is remappable , and you’re able to even assign it for fine computer mouse detail in digital painting diligence . The company say it plans on expanding this wheel with different accessories in the future as well .
